Are there trains from the dublin airport (ireland) to the heart of Dublin?

how much does a train ticket cost and how often do trains depart?

No, there are no trains between Dublin airport and Dublin city centre.

There are taxis, coaches and buses.


stitcherkf
Hi, Dublin is a small city and it is not far from the airport to the centre of the city. You can get the Airlink bus direct from the airport it is not that expensive. Someone advised the 41 bus but you would have to walk to the main road to get this. Airlink is best for you. We have no trains between the airport and the city.

In the city walking is an option as most places are within a short distance of the centre. We have the Dart (electric train) which goes all around the bay north and south and is a good way of seeing places outside the city. We also have the Luas (tram) which will take you up the quays to the Museums of Decorative arts and the museum of modern art and also out to tallaght west of Dublin.

Have a good trip.


Martina L
There are no trains from Dublin Airport to the City Centre. You have to get either a bus or a taxi. There are Dublin Bus buses and Airlink buses and during daytime you'll find one or the other leaving every 10 minutes. Dublin Bus is cheaper (a couple of euro I think) but it makes a lot of stops and it takes I'd say almost 1 hour to get to Busaras the centre. Airlink is 6 or 7 euro and it takes about 30 minutes. A taxi would be about 20 euro and it takes 20 minutes. I think the best option is the Airlink. If you're staying at a hotel check with them if they have a shuttle service.
